The Lieve Canal

Highlight • River

De Lieve is a historic inland waterway canal that was dug between 1251 and 1269 from Ghent to Damme, originally Aardenburg. The period of prosperity is situated in the 13th and 14th centuries. Despite the silting up of the Zwin (early 14th and early 15th centuries), the digging of the Sasse Vaart in the mid-16th century, and the digging of the Ghent - Bruges canal in 1613-1614, it retained its original function until the beginning of the 18th century. In Ghent, Evergem, and Lievegem, the Lieve has been preserved as an open watercourse in sections. The route within the municipality of Damme has been preserved as a wide strip in the landscape.

Source: lievegem.be/de-lieve

Cycle Path Along the Lieve Canal

Highlight (Segment) • Cycleway

The Lieve is the oldest canal in Europe. It was dug in the mid-thirteenth century as a connection between Ghent and Damme, in other words as a connection between the Lys and the Zwin and then straight to the North Sea. Now you can make beautiful bike rides along the forgotten canal

Cycle Path Along the Lieve

Highlight (Segment) • Cycleway

Long paved path along the oldest canal in Europe. You drive through idyllic landscapes between the Ghent-Bruges Canal near Ghent and the Schipdonk Canal near Oostwinkel.

Historic Centre of Ghent

Highlight • Historical Site

Ghent grew out of Celtic settlements in the area where the Leie and Scheldt rivers converge. In the Middle Ages, Ghent grew into one of the largest and most important cities in Europe thanks to the flourishing cloth trade. The flax and linen trade and the staple rights acquired by the city on grain also contributed significantly to the city's prosperity. After a short Calvinist period, the city gradually declined until it flourished again towards the end of the 18th century, when it became one of the first industrialized cities on the European mainland.

Beirtjes Bridge

Highlight • Bridge

The name refers to the trade in Ghent 'beer' or eel with which the fields were fertilized. Ships with eel moored here to deliver their malodorous stuff.
